163bcneed advice on twist rate for a 300 Weatherby
I'm getting ready to put together a custom build in 300 Weatherby Magnum. What is the recommended twist rate for a custom barrel in 300 Weatherby??? It will be chambered with NO freebore and I plan to shoot 180-200 grain bullets. Remington offers the 300 Win & 300 RUM with a in 1-10 twist and the 300 Weatherby in a 1-12. Anyone know why?? DuggaBoyeIf you plan to use the heavier bullets (180 -220) predominantly get a 1:10.
If you plan to use a 150 to 165 almost exclusively get a 1:12.
You can shoot 150 to 220 out of either and expect reasonable accuracy, but in general heavier bullests(longer) faster twist, lighter (shorter) bullets slower twist.
The 300WBY made its speed claims when it came out with 150s.
